How they compare

Germany currently reports 498,299 Number against 338,329 Number in France, a difference of 159,970 Number.

That makes Germany's figure about 1.5 times France's.

Across all 16 years both countries report, Germany has been ahead every year.

France ranks 2nd and Germany ranks 1st of 40 countries.

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ade France Germany Difference Ahead
2000s 427,729 Number 595,578 Number 167,850 Number Germany
2010s 383,444 Number 576,579 Number 193,135 Number Germany
2020s 342,724 Number 504,425 Number 161,700 Number Germany

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
